Transaction 163f81e96e104651efd45003353c83ef9df4c7d786ab7bae3c19a7a29721f623

1 Input
2 Outputs
  • 163f81e96e104651efd45003353c83ef9df4c7d786ab7bae3c19a7a29721f623:0
  • value  25400000
    address  34SUGg2AvKYnGNpCsZU5udYx8dNJaea2ks
  • 163f81e96e104651efd45003353c83ef9df4c7d786ab7bae3c19a7a29721f623:1
  • value  1252127
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n